Could Vertiv Become the Next Essential AI Infrastructure Stock?

The rise of artificial intelligence (AI) has brought about a new set of challenges that the industry was not fully prepared for. One of the major issues that has surfaced is the increasing consumption of electricity by AI data centers, which is proving to be more expensive than anticipated. Keeping these data centers cool enough to operate efficiently has also become a significant challenge.

While Nvidia has been a key player in the AI revolution with its powerful computer processors, other companies are stepping up to address the evolving needs of the industry. Vertiv, an AI infrastructure specialist, is emerging as a promising stock pick in this space. Unlike Nvidia, Vertiv offers cost-effective flexible power and efficient cooling solutions, such as chilled water systems, which can reduce power consumption by up to 30%.

In addition to cooling solutions, Vertiv also provides power generation and electricity management services. Its PowerDirect 7100 Energy hybrid DC power systems boast a remarkable 98% energy efficiency, making them a valuable asset for data centers looking to reduce operating costs.

The demand for data center power is expected to double by 2030, presenting a significant growth opportunity for companies like Vertiv. With a backlog of business growing from $8.5 billion to $9.5 billion, Vertiv is well-positioned to capitalize on this trend. However, investing in Vertiv may come with some volatility, as the stock is currently trading below analysts’ price targets and is subject to the overall fluctuations in the AI market.

Despite the potential risks, Vertiv’s strong financial performance and innovative solutions make it a compelling choice for investors looking to capitalize on the growing demand for AI infrastructure. As the industry continues to evolve, companies like Vertiv are poised to play a crucial role in shaping the future of AI technology.
